The MAX1901EAI+ is a high performance, 500KHz multi output, low noise power supply controller for notebook computers in 28 pin SSOP package. This buck topology, step-down, switch mode power supply controller generates logic supply voltages in battery powered systems. It includes on-board power-up sequencing, power good signalling with delay, digital soft start, secondary winding control, low dropout circuitry, internal frequency compensation networks & automatic bootstrapping. Up to 97% efficiency is achieved through synchronous rectification and Maxim's Idle Mode control scheme. Efficiency is greater than 80% over 1000:1 load current range which extends battery life in system suspend or standby mode. It includes two PWM regulators, adjustable from 2.5V to 5.5V with fixed 5V and 3.3V modes. It includes secondary feedback input (SECFB) plus control pin (STEER) that selects which PWM (3.3V or 5V) receives secondary feedback signal.
- Supply voltage range from 4.2V to 30V
- Operating temperature range from -40°C to 85°C
- Adjustable secondary feedback, logic controlled & synchronized fixed frequency PWM operating mode
- 5V/50mA linear regulator output and precision 2.5V reference output
- Programmable power-up sequencing and power good (active-low RESET) output
- Output overvoltage protection and output undervoltage shutdown mode
- 333KHz (SYNC = 0)/500KHz (SYNC = VL) low noise fixed frequency operation
- Maximum duty factor of 97% (SYNC = VL) and 98% (SYNC = 0)
- 2.5mW typical quiescent power (12V input, both SMPS on) at TA = 0°C to +85°C
- 4μA typical shutdown current at TA = 0°C to 85°C
